A Professional Certificate in Molecular Visualization for Virtual Classrooms equips participants with the skills to create and utilize interactive 3D models for teaching and research in molecular biology, biochemistry, and related fields. This program focuses on using cutting-edge software and techniques for effective science communication.
Learning outcomes include mastering software like PyMOL, Chimera, and VMD for molecular visualization. Students will learn to design interactive presentations, develop engaging virtual lab experiences, and analyze complex molecular structures. The curriculum incorporates best practices in instructional design for online learning environments.
